Ensuring a flawless skin health is about more than inherited traits—it necessitates a consistent skincare regimen. Since the skin is our most expansive organ, it faces various atmospheric aggressors, UV rays, and other factors that impact its vitality and look. A structured regimen that includes cleansing, hydration, masques, concentrated treatments, and beauty oils is essential to ensuring skin that remains youthful and resilient.

Washing the face every day is the basis for a successful beauty regimen. Throughout the day, the skin accumulates impurities, oil, and bacteria, that, when ignored, may cause breakouts, a tired look, and dermatological problems. Proper washing gets rid of these residues, guaranteeing an unclogged skin surface. That being said, it’s important to use a non-irritating cleanser appropriate for one’s skin type to avoid irritation. Harsh products can deplete the skin’s protective barrier, resulting in sensitivity. Individuals prone to irritation should opt for hypoallergenic products. People prone to shine may prefer oil-controlling products that regulate oil without excessive dryness. Hydrating cream-based cleansers suit parched complexions, maintaining softness without tightness.

Post-cleansing, using a moisturizer is a must in any skincare routine. Hydrating lotions serve to restore moisture, preventing dehydration and irritation. Regardless of skin condition, keeping moisture intact is key. Oily or acne-prone individuals benefit from gel-based skin balancers that provide hydration without clogging pores. Dehydrated skin types, a deeply hydrating formula is more effective. Combination skin demands a mix of textures that neither overwhelm nor under-hydrate. Over time, a good moisturizer helps keep youthful plumpness.
